## 1. Core Functionality

### 1.1 Distance Operation Features

Electronic controllers enable users to:

– Secure/access vehicle entry points within typical operational radius[1][6][7]

– Sound emergency signals through specific alert triggers[2][3][6]

– Release rear compartments from afar using separate activation buttons[1][5][7]

### 1.2 Advanced Operations

Premium versions offer:

– Remote engine ignition for climate control preparation[1][5][6]

– Glass panel management allowing partial opening/closing[1][5][7]

– Personalized driver profiles storing seat positions[3][6][7]

## 2. Security Architecture

### 2.1 Data Protection Measures

Current-generation devices employ:

– Changing cipher algorithms generating unique signals per use[2][3][6]

– 128-bit AES encryption for communication safety[3][6][7]

– Mutual verification processes between device and vehicle computer[5][6][7]

### 2.2 Anti-Theft Measures

Manufacturers implement:

– Electromagnetic shielding recommendations to prevent relay attacks[5][7][8]

– Inactivity timers disabling unnecessary radio output[3][6][7]

– Physical ID confirmation in next-generation models[3][6][7]

## 3. Operational Parameters

### 3.1 Device Anatomy

Smart key elements include:

| Component | Function | Technical Specifications |

|———————|———————————–|————————————|

| Frequency module | Code transmission | ISM frequency spectrum |

| Cryptoprocessor | Security computations | Dedicated security chip |

| Energy supply | Device operation | CR2032 lithium cell |

_Source: Vehicle Security Alliance[3][6][7]_

### 3.2 Communication Protocols

Wireless control solutions utilize:

– RFID communication through vehicle-mounted transceivers[2][5][6]

– Bluetooth Low Energy (BLE) in smartphone-integrated systems[6][7][8]

– Infrared backup for signal interference cases[1][5][7]

## 4. Optimal Usage Tips

### 4.1 Energy Optimization

Extend device lifespan through:

– Systematic energy audits every biannual cycles[5][6][7]

– Energy-saving habits like avoiding prolonged button presses[1][6][7]

– Appropriate environmental maintenance avoiding excessive humidity[5][6][7]

### 4.2 Emergency Procedures

When facing system errors:

– Use physical backup key typically hidden in fob body[1][2][5]

– Engage backup system through dedicated override procedures[5][6][7]

– Enter troubleshooting state via dealer-specific tools[5][6][7]
